crisp firm but breaking easily into pieces.
curious eager to learn or know.
damp wet, but not very wet.
gun a weapon with a tube made of metal from which bullets are fired.
hut a small house or shelter. A hut is sometimes made of dry grass or mud.
laugh to smile and make sounds with your mouth. People usually laugh when something is funny to them, but laughing can express other feelings also.
link one of the separate closed pieces of a chain.
loss failure to win; defeat.
motor a machine that causes motion or power.
parent a mother or a father.
promise to state, in a way that makes someone feel sure, that something will happen or will be done.
snug small and comfortable; cozy.
squash1 to press into a flat mass.
streak a long, narrow line or mark.
sweet having a taste like that of sugar or honey.
